Allow women with step children to have fertility treatment on the nhs

Petition Details

My Husband has a 10 year old from a previous relationship. I have no children. We have been trying for a baby for 2 years and due to my husband having a child we are not entitled to full fertility tests or treatments on the nhs. I feel as though I am being punished for his past relationship failing.

Additional Information

We can only have base line testing this means just blood tests to check hormones and a scan to check for cysts etc and a sperm check we are not entitled to any other tests or actual treatment. I feel so alone and like no one will help me in this journey to be a Mum. Every month is devastating and feel so depressed each time we are unsuccessful.
If the reason I felt like this was because I had small breasts I would be entitled to bigger ones on the nhs. But I'm not entitled to help for a baby.
